Compaction and tableting properties of composite particles of microcrystalline cellulose and crospovidone engineered for direct compression
Abstract Background Excipients with improved functionality have continued to be developed by the particle engineering strategy of co-processing. The aim of this study was to evaluate the compaction and tableting properties of composite particles of microcrystalline cellulose (MCC) and crospovidone (...
